Common Heat Pump Problems Here

Recognizing common issues can help you decide when a quick check is enough and when you should schedule professional service. You might notice the system running longer to reach the same temperature or higher electric bills without a change in your household. High humidity can also make it harder for a heat pump to remove moisture effectively, so your home may feel clammy even when the thermostat says the temperature is fine.

Other signs show up inside, such as rooms that never quite match the thermostat setting, air that feels cooler or warmer than usual, or frequent cycling on and off. Some homeowners hear new buzzing or grinding sounds from the outdoor unit, or see frost or ice forming on the equipment. Simple steps like checking your air filter or confirming thermostat settings can help, but some issues require a professional to prevent further damage.

Watch for these warning signs that need prompt attention:

  • Unusual noises from the indoor or outdoor unit
  • Heat pump blowing air that is not the right temperature
  • System running constantly without keeping you comfortable
  • Unexpected spikes in your electric bill
  • Ice buildup on the outdoor unit or refrigerant lines

Repair Or Replace Your Heat Pump

When a heat pump starts having frequent issues, many homeowners worry they will be pushed into an expensive replacement. In reality, the right choice depends on several factors, including system age, repair history, and how well it currently meets your comfort needs. Our role is to provide clear information, not pressure.

During a service visit, the technician looks not only at the immediate problem but also at signs of overall condition. A relatively new system with its first repair need may be a strong candidate for a straightforward fix. An older unit that has needed several recent repairs and still struggles to keep up might prompt a different conversation.

We talk through what we find and share how the cost of a repair compares with the likely remaining life of the system. Sometimes a modest repair and routine maintenance are all you need to get more years of service. In other cases, we may explain that continued repairs could add up over time, so you have the information you need to weigh your options.
